The Fundamentals of Adobe Acrobat Professional-Version: 8.0
Learn to create, edit and manipulate PDF files. This course is designed for those who want to learn the basics of working with Adobe Acrobat Professional and PDF files.
Note: The features covered in the course require Adobe Acrobat Professional and are not available in Adobe Acrobat Reader.
Topics:
Adobe Acrobat Professional and PDF files
The Adobe Acrobat workspace
Browse a PDF document and navigate to specific content
Examine a variety of ways to create PDF documents
insert, move, and delete PDF document pages
Add headers and footers
Use bookmarks and create links
